How do I organize my kids winter hats and gloves?

This elegantly simple solution for storing wet hats and gloves comes together in a snap. Just paint a board, and attach clothespins to it with wood glue. A couple of hangers and some picture wire make it wall ready. Once it's hung, you're ready to clip up your wet hats, gloves, and scarves to dry.

How do you organize winter scarves?

For the most efficient storage, fold the scarf lengthwise so that it is five inches or less in width. Then, to avoid wrinkles, roll the scarf into a loose spiral. Store each individual rolled scarf in a single in compartment of a cubed drawer organizer.

How much clothes should a kid have?

Kids grow fast and we need to replace clothes quickly–so from a financial and sustainability perspective, it's important to buy less to waste less. A kid capsule ideally includes between 12-14 items of everyday wear. That means each season they need roughly 6 tops, 5 bottoms, and a dress for girls.

How do you store bobble hats?

Simply roll up your beanies and insert them into the shoe hanger pockets. This is the most effective way to hang your beanies without stretching them. It's simple and easy to hang on any door! Any shelf in your closet or elsewhere in your home can become your beanie shelf.
